Biography:
Austin Janowsky is an American actor-screenwriter-director. He started 4 years ago and has garnered attention for his subtle nuance acting. He has been told he has a "Great Face". A Meisner trained actor with Lee Perkins at his 3rd Actors Studio, he has started gaining bigger roles in 2019 with the Netflix film "45 Seconds," The Holiday film "Elfette Saves Christmas". In 2020 he has roles in Mark Savage's feature film Pain Killer , Glenn Cutler's Feature film "Three Black Men and a Jew Walk Into A Bar" and in Dan Myrick and Jeffrey Reddick's new Episodic series "Black Veil".

Austin Janowsky grew up in Upstate NY - New Hartford, NY. He is the son of Ron and Kay Janowsky. Austin was in musicals and theater is entire school career and being named "Most Theatrical" his senior year. After he graduated, However, he decided to pursue his other love - Drawing and Art. He became a professional comic book artist since 1994. He has worked on Iron Man with Bob Layton, helped Ink X-Men with Jay Leisten. He has also worked for IDW, Dynamite Entertainment, Devils Due, Image Comics and others. While trying to break into comics he also because a graphic designer when moving to Florida. He started working for Lockheed Martin. Since then he has been luck to work with amazing companies like Walt Disney World, Universal Studios, Nascar, Verizon, DC Licensing, Warner Bros. He became a Creative Director for a couple of agencies in Florida before retiring and deciding to get into acting.
